Severity 4: Usability catastrophe
Severity 3: Major usability problem
Problem 1
Name | Unable to find the correct locker clusters | ||
Heuristic | 1. Visibility of system status | Severity | 3 = Major usability problem |
Description:
Users do not know where the exact lockers clusters are on the map. It is confusing to try and deduce which colors stand for locker and which stands for corridors. | |||
Proposed Solution:
Make use of a legend to indicate the color that represents locker for better visibility. |
Severity 2: Minor usability problem
Problem
Name | Too much white space on page | ||
Heuristic | 1. Visibility of system status | Severity | 2 = Minor usability problem |
Description:
Users will be shown a blank page with school name and level when they want to book new lockers. | |||
Proposed Solution:
Prompt users to select school and level in searchLocker.jsp rather than giving them a blank page to figure out. Alternatively, grey out the areas that users are not supposed to press on so that they'll have a better idea of what they are supposed to do first. |
Problem
Name | Able to access the book locker page even after students own a locker | ||
Heuristic | 1. User control and freedom | Severity | 2 = Minor usability problem |
Description:
User will still be able to go to the booking page after booking a locker which might be confusing as they will think that they can book more than one locker. | |||
Proposed Solution:
Grey out the booking page when users own a locker, or have a warning message on that page when they are trying to book again. |
Severity 1: Cosmetic problem only
Problem
Name | Misleading buttons on admin page | ||
Heuristic | 2. Match between system and the real world | Severity | 1 = Cosmetic problem only |
Description:
The plus button in admin locker management is confusing as user will think that they are allowed to add new lockers when pressing on any locker. Instead the button is for user to edit locker details. | |||
Proposed Solution:
Change the plus button to an edit button instead. |
Problem
Name | Misleading buttons on student locker details page | ||
Heuristic | 2. Match between system and the real world | Severity | 1 = Cosmetic problem only |
Description:
The report broken locker button is confusing as the symbol used is normally used as a settings button. | |||
Proposed Solution:
Change the report locker button to a warning button as suggested by some of the testers. |
